Patent number: 7754262Abstract: A method is provided for preparing mixed greens. Greens are immersed in an aqueous solution containing phosphoric acid, calcium chloride and a natural antibiotic, dewatered from their surfaces, cooked and mixed in predetermined amounts. Following the application of a seasoning solution containing an organic acid and a natural antibiotic thereto, the mixed greens are vacuum packed and thermally sterilized. The mixed greens prepared according to the method can preserve their fresh texture senses for a long period of time.Type: GrantFiled: October 26, 2005Date of Patent: July 13, 2010Assignee: CJ Cheiljedang Corp.Inventors: Chang Yong Lee, Ye Jin Oh, Heon Woong Jung

Publication number: 20080138494Abstract: The present invention relates to a process for preparing rice gruel in an aseptic package, whereby original soft texture and taste of grains of rice can be conserved or an extended period of time and protected from microbial contamination. The preparation process of rice gruel includes the steps of: rinsing raw ice and immersing the rice in water; putting the rice in a heat resistant plastic bowl and sterilizing at 130-150° C. for 4-8 seconds four to ten times repeatedly; adding cooking water into the bowl in an aseptic space and cooking the rice; and sealing and wrapping the bowl. By adding the cooking water at two separate times, namely before the cooking process and the wrapping process, the liquid food's unique taste and texture can be maximized.Type: ApplicationFiled: November 18, 2004Publication date: June 12, 2008Inventors: Chang-Yong Lee, Jong-Wook Kim, Sang-You Kim

Patent number: 7025651Abstract: Disclosed is a LED which can be mounted at high density on a large area display. Having a hole for heat sink in the ceramic substrate, the LED is superior in heat sink property. In order to fabricate the light emitting device, first, a secondary ceramic sheet is stacked on the ceramic substrate, followed by forming electrodes in a predetermined pattern on the secondary ceramic sheet around the hole for heat sink. On the ceramic substrate, an upper ceramic sheet with an opening is stacked to form a stacked ceramic substrate in such a way that a part of the electrodes are exposed through the opening. After co-firing the stacked ceramic substrate, a light emitting diode chip is mounted on the secondary ceramic sheet at a position corresponding to the hole for heat sink. Then, the electrodes are electrically connected with the LED chip, and the LED chip is sealed with insulating resin. A light emitting device using the LED and a fabrication method therefor are also disclosed.Type: GrantFiled: August 7, 2003Date of Patent: April 11, 2006Assignee: Samsung Electro-Mechanics Co., Ltd.Inventors: Kyung-Sub Song, Young-Ho Park, Chang-Yong Lee

Patent number: 6876840Abstract: A triplexer and a multilayered structure thereof. The triplexer comprises a first filter circuit and a low pass filter circuit connected in parallel to an input terminal, and a second filter circuit and a third filter circuit connected in parallel to an output terminal of the low pass filter circuit. The first filter circuit passes a signal of a first frequency band, and the low pass filter circuit passes a signal of a predetermined frequency band which is lower than the first frequency band. The second filter circuit extracts a signal of a second frequency band from the predetermined frequency band signal, and the third filter circuit extracts a signal of a third frequency band from the predetermined frequency band signal, which third frequency band is lower than the second frequency band. The low pass filter circuit includes a notch circuit for extending a portion of the predetermined frequency band, neighboring the first frequency band.Type: GrantFiled: July 17, 2002Date of Patent: April 5, 2005Assignee: Samsung Electro-Mechanics Co., Ltd.Inventors: Yu Seon Shin, Seung Hyun Ra, Chang Yong Lee
